About The Position

The American Red Cross is seeking an energetic, self-motivated Donor Recruitment Account Manager for its Donor Recruitment team. This Business to Business Sales role is responsible for working with blood drive coordinators and donor groups to achieve blood collection targets for area blood drives. Responsibilities

  • Identify, develop and implement creative strategies to attract, manage and retain potential blood drive Sponsors and feeder groups for existing blood drives to meet monthly, quarterly, and annual collection goals.
  • Identify and apply appropriate methods to ensure efficient scheduling of blood drives by assigned Sponsors to meet blood collection goals.
  • Provide sufficient organizational and operational support to sponsor contact to ensure achievement of collection operation and annual goals.
  • Coordinate activities with appropriate collections personnel to ensure a positive Sponsor and donor experience and smooth, efficient operations.
  • Schedule and implement education programs for Sponsor contact, recruitment committees, line volunteers and volunteer Telerecruiters within assigned groups to assist in meeting collection objectives and to comply with all ARCBS directives, Code of Federal Regulations, local operating procedures and other related regulatory requirements.
  • Develop a working knowledge of the community, its government, demographics and organizations. Apply that knowledge to all aspects of servicing Sponsor groups and the expansion of the blood program.
  • Maintain accurate records in the system to provide tracking and statistical data on Sponsor group performance.
  • Appropriately utilize tools, technology and strategy provided by the organization to enhance customer service, efficiency and productivity.
